Output 7528d63117d263969ba70c9688277e6996e82fcd44e45ad2ff7fc13d688019dc:0

value
10856892
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e37956ab6f224c3f7dd86bd272130106db9b937 OP_EQUALVERIFY OP_CHECKSIG
address
1QBBDkEC3umgCeTQNq7bTic2sLEDHUQDaM
transaction
7528d63117d263969ba70c9688277e6996e82fcd44e45ad2ff7fc13d688019dc
confirmations
107528
spent
true